Experimental testing of a horizontal-axis wind turbine to assess its performance
Filippo Spertino, Alessandro Ciocia,Paolo Di Leo, GaetanoIuso, Gabriele Malgaroli, Luca Roberto
-
Abstract:This paper describes a test procedure to investigate the performance of a micro wind turbine with horizontal-axis. A 3D model of a rotor with five blades has been designed by a MATLAB software; its airfoil is optimized to efficiently work at low wind speed. The rotor is coupled to an electric generator and this equipment is tested in a wind tunnel. An anemometer is used to measure and set the desired wind speeds. Electric quantities, i.e., voltage, current and power, are acquired by a digital multimeter. A variable resistance is used to change the operating point of the generator. Preliminary results are reported that refer to the application of the proposed test procedures to a wind turbine with a 0.2 m swept area.
